FBI Background Check from the Philippines: The Complete 2026 Guide

A single requirement on a visa checklist surprises thousands of applicants in the Philippines every year: Submit an FBI Identity History Summary.

Whether you’re a Balikbayan returning home, a dual citizen, a retiree, or an overseas worker, the reaction is usually the same: Why do I need a U.S. background check if I’m currently living in the Philippines? The answer is simple, an NBI Clearance only proves your criminal records locally. But if you have spent time living in the U.S., foreign authorities may require official clearance directly from the FBI. No other document or background check certificate can replace an FBI Identity History Summary.

The challenge? There are no public FBI offices in the Philppines. While the FBI maintains a private diplomatic liaison office inside the U.S. Embassy in Manila, it does not offer public fingerprinting or walk-in services. This is where many applicants get confused because they cannot find a reliable provider to collect fingerprints and guide them through the entire FBI Background Check application process from the Philippines to the United States.

Navigating the complete process from overseas on your own can feel like a maze, but with the right guidance and steps given in this blog, you can manage it without unnecessary delays and rejections.  

Why Would Someone in the Philippines Need an FBI Background Check? Can’t I Submit An NBI Clearance Certificate?

blog-image

One of the biggest misconceptions among applicants in the Philippines is that an NBI Clearance and an FBI Identity History Summary can serve the same purpose. However, it is not true.

An NBI Clearance only checks your criminal record history within the Philippines. Therefore, it cannot confirm what happened during the years you spent in the United States.

On the other hand, an FBI Identity History Summary is a fingerprint-based criminal background check that is only issued by the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) after your fingerprints are searched against the FBI's criminal history database in the United States.

This is why many immigration authorities or employers all across the world may request an FBI Background Check to prove your criminal records of the time you lived, studied, or worked in the U.S. So, the requirement of this certificate is based on where you lived, not where you are currently applying for it from.

Since only the FBI maintains U.S. criminal records, no Philippine authority or government office can issue a document that could replace an FBI Identity History Summary.

Do you need both certificates? Sometimes, yes. If the requesting authority needs proof of your criminal record history in both the Philippines and the United States, you may be asked to submit both an NBI Clearance and an FBI Identity History Summary.

So, it is always recommended to confirm the exact requirement with requesting authority or your background check coordinator.

Who Usually Needs an FBI Identity History Summary from the Philippines?

An FBI Identity History Summary is requested in a wide range of situations. The reason may vary from one applicant to another. Some applicants need it for immigration, others may require it for employment, retirement, adoption, or legal documentation.

Here are the situations where Filipino applicants are most commonly asked to provide it:

Balikbayans Returning to the Philippines

Many Filipinos return to the Philippines after spending several years living in the United States. If they later apply for immigration, legal documentation, or another international process, they may be asked to provide an FBI Identity History Summary to verify their U.S. criminal record history.

Dual Citizens

blog-image

Filipino-Americans and dual citizens who have lived in the U.S. may also need an FBI Identity History Summary when completing any citizenship-related matters, or applications that require police certificates or criminal record checks from every country of previous residence.

SRRV Applicants

Foreign nationals applying for the Special Resident Retiree's Visa (SRRV) through the Philippine Retirement Authority (PRA) may be required to provide police certificates from every country where they previously lived, including an FBI Identity History Summary if they resided in the United States.

Adoption and Related Applications

Applicants involved in international adoption, guardianship, and other family-related legal proceedings may be required to submit an FBI Identity History Summary as part of the background verification process.

Returning Overseas Professionals

Any professionals who previously lived or worked in the U.S. may need this certificate, especially if you are applying for licensed professions, government positions, etc.

Business, Investment, and Residency Applications

Applicants who are establishing a business, applying for investment programmes, or completing any long-term residency applications may also be asked to provide this certificate.

Applying for Immigration to Another Country

Many applicants based in the Philippines are not applying to the United States at all. Instead, they may be applying for immigration to countries such as Canada, Australia, New Zealand, or elsewhere. If they previously lived in the United States, the receiving authority may request an FBI Identity History Summary alongside police certificates from other countries where they have lived.

International Employment

Employers sometimes conduct overseas background checks and may request an FBI Identity History Summary, especially for positions involved in finance, education, aviation, healthcare, etc.

FBI Background Check from the Philippines: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them

Here are the most common mistakes that first-time Filipino applicants make while applying for their FBI Identity History Summary. This is how you can avoid these mistakes:

What Usually Goes WrongWhy It Delays Your FBI ApplicationHow to Avoid It
Searching for an FBI office in the PhilippinesMany applicants search for an FBI office in Manila, Cebu, or Davao, not realising the FBI has no public fingerprinting office anywhere in the Philippines.Choose a provider experienced in FBI-compliant fingerprinting.
Assuming an NBI Clearance is enough.Because the NBI Clearance is widely accepted for local applications, many applicants believe it can replace an FBI Identity History Summary. It cannot.Confirm exactly which police certificate the requesting authority requires before starting your application.
Traveling to Metro Manila unnecessarilyApplicants from Davao, Cebu, Bacolod, Cagayan de Oro, Iloilo, or General Santos often assume that fingerprinting is only available in Metro Manila and delay the process while they arrange travel.Check whether a mobile fingerprinting service is available in your city before booking flights or accommodation.
Using the wrong fingerprint cardSome providers ask applicants to print or arrange the official fingerprint card themselves. It increases the risk of using the wrong card.Confirm that the agency who is collecting your fingerprints provides the official FD-258 or FD-1164 fingerprint card needed for your application.
Poor-quality fingerprintsSmudged or incomplete fingerprints are often not checked until the card reaches the United States, requiring the entire process to be repeated.Choose a provider that performs an on-the-spot quality review and immediate retakes.
Choosing ordinary international mailStandard international mail from the Philippines can be slower and harder to track, particularly during peak shipping periods or customs clearance.Use a tracked international courier or work with a provider that coordinates secure shipment.
Discovering the apostille requirement too late.Many applicants only learn they need a U.S. Department of State apostille after receiving their FBI report, creating another round of waiting.Confirm apostille requirements before submitting your FBI application.
Submitting details that don't exactly match your passport.Small differences in names, passport numbers, or dates of birth can delay processing and require clarification.Review every personal detail carefully before your fingerprint card is submitted.
Not understanding the complete process.Many applicants believe fingerprinting is the final step, when it is actually only the beginning of the FBI application process.Understand the complete workflow, fingerprinting, submission, FBI processing, delivery, and apostille (if required), before booking your appointment.
Managing different providers separately.Many applicants arrange fingerprinting with one provider, courier delivery through another company, FBI submission on their own, and apostille or document delivery separately. Coordinating every stage independently increases the chances of delays, missed requirements, and unnecessary follow-ups.Choose a provider that can coordinate fingerprinting, submission, application tracking, apostille, and document delivery through a single workflow.

How the DIY FBI Background Check Process Works from the Philippines

blog-image

Are you planning to apply for an FBI Identity History Summary independently from the Philippines? Before you begin, it's important to understand that the process extends well beyond fingerprint collection. From preparing your application to arranging international courier delivery and completing any post-issuance requirements, every stage needs to be completed correctly and in the right order.

Step 1: Confirm That You Need an FBI Identity History Summary

Before arranging the fingerprinting appointment, first you need to confirm the exact document requested by the receiving authority. Based on your application, you may need an FBI Identity History Summary, and an NBI Clearance, or both.

Many immigration authorities and licensing bodies expect recently issued background checks. Therefore, applying too early may result in your background check becoming outdated before your application is submitted.

Step 2: Arrange FBI-Compliant Fingerprint

The Philippines does not have an official FBI fingerprinting office. You will need to arrange the fingerprint collection through a provider who is experienced in international background checks and understands the FBI's fingerprinting requirements.

Your fingerprints must be collected on the appropriate FBI fingerprint card, either FD-258 or FD-1164, depending on your chosen submission methods. The quality of your fingerprint impressions is important because unclear impressions may result in resubmissions.

Step 3: Complete Your FBI Application 

Once your fingerprints have been collected, you will need to prepare your FBI application.

Depending on the submission method you choose, this may involve registering through the FBI’s Electronic Departmental Order (eDO) system or preparing the required application forms for direct submission. Moreover, you will also need to ensure your payment, personal information, and fingerprint card are correctly linked before the application is submitted. 

Step 4: Arrange International Courier Delivery 

After completing your application, your fingerprint card must be safely sent to the FBI’s Criminal Justice Information Services (CJIS) Division in the United States.

Applicants managing the process independently are responsible for selecting a reliable international courier, preparing the shipment, and tracking the delivery until it reaches the United States. International courier time is separate from the FBI's processing timeline.

Step 5: FBI Processing

After receiving your fingerprint card, the FBI searches your fingerprints against its criminal history database and prepares your FBI Identity History Summary accordingly.

Processing times are completely determined by the FBI and depend on its application volume and internal procedures. These processing times do not include international courier transit between the Philippines and the United States.

Step 6: Receive Your FBI Identity History Summary

Your FBI Identity History Summary is issued according to the delivery method you have selected.

Step 7: Arrange Apostille or Certified Translation (If Required)

For some applications, your FBI Identity History Summary is only one part of the documentation you need to submit.

Depending on the receiving authority, you may also be asked for a U.S. Department of State apostille, a certified translation, or secure international delivery of the final document. If you are managing the application yourself, you will need to confirm these requirements and arrange each service separately.

When Will You Usually Need an Apostille for Your FBI Background Check?

Whether you need an apostille completely depends on where you will be submitting your FBI Background Check:

If You Are Submitting It in the Philippines

If your FBI Identity History Summary is being submitted to a Philippine government authority or organisation that requires the document to be officially recognised, you may also need a U.S. Department of State apostille. Since the Philippines is a member of the Hague Apostille Convention, an apostille is generally accepted in place of embassy legalisation.

If You Are Submitting It to Another Country

Many applicants based in the Philippines use their FBI Identity History Summary for immigration, employment, licensing, or residency applications in countries such as Canada, Australia, New Zealand, Italy, Spain, or Portugal. In such cases, the documentation requirements depend entirely on the receiving country’s guidelines.

What About Translation?

Because English is one of the Philippines' official languages, a certified Filipino translation is generally not required when submitting the FBI Identity History Summary within the Philippines. However, if you're submitting the document to a non-English-speaking country, translation requirements may vary.

Important: Apostille, translation, and document requirements differ between countries and authorities. Always confirm the exact requirement before submitting your application.

Is an NBI Clearance the same as an FBI Background Check?

No. They are completely different documents. An NBI Clearance only covers criminal records within the Philippines, while an FBI Identity History Summary checks your criminal record history in the United States. If the requesting authority specifically asks for an FBI Background Check, an NBI Clearance cannot be used as a substitute.

I'm a dual citizen who lived in the U.S. for over a decade before moving back. Do I still need this?

In most cases, yes. If the agency handling your application (SRRV, dual citizenship documentation, SEC business registration, adoption paperwork) specifically asks for proof of your U.S. criminal history. The requirement is based on where you lived, not your current citizenship status.

Will I need to translate my FBI Background Check into Filipino?

In most cases, you do not need it since English is one of the official languages of the Philippines. Therefore, Philippine government agencies generally accept the FBI Identity History Summary in English. However, if you are submitting the document to another country, the receiving authority may have different translation requirements.

How long is an FBI Identity History Summary valid in the Philippines?

The FBI does not assign an expiry date to an FBI Identity History Summary. However, the organization requesting the document decides how recent it must be. Many immigration authorities, universities, and government agencies prefer a report issued within the last three to six months. Therefore, always confirm the requirements before you apply.
